The K&N and KKM intakes are not true cold air intakes.

You'd have to fabricate a custom intake tube and route it somewhere low to get a true cold air intake. Its a bad idea though because then you're more likely to get water in the intake.

The term "cold air intake" is open for discussion. We carry the Mac Intake System for the 1996 V6 OHV. This system replaces the restrictive stock air box with an open filter & chrome tube. It adds 10-12 hp you can feel & hear. It is shown here with the Pro-M 75mm Mass Air Sensor ($244.95). We sell the Mac #3640 $144.95
